Badgers are experts at climbing to access feed and water supplies however they are unable to jump. By adding 4 low strands of electric fencing at 10cm, 15cm, 20cm and 30cm this will reduce the chance of badgers entering certain areas. For more information visit the TB hub.

Continual investment in heat mitigation looks set to be an important strategy for UK dairy farms as current heat waves are considered the new norm. It doesn’t have all to be expensive, but does require thought, planning and most importantly- action.
